// Screen capture permission APIs (macOS 11+). Might not exist on older versions.
if sym, err := purego.Dlsym(cg, "CGPreflightScreenCaptureAccess"); err == nil {
purego.RegisterFunc(&cgPreflightScreenCaptureAccess, sym)
}
// CGRequestScreenCaptureAccess (macOS 11+) prompts on first call and
// is a cheap no-op once granted. The Preflight companion is unreliable
// on Sequoia (returns false even when access is granted), so we drive
// the permission flow from actual capture failures instead.
if sym, err := purego.Dlsym(cg, "CGRequestScreenCaptureAccess"); err == nil {
purego.RegisterFunc(&cgRequestScreenCaptureAccess, sym)
}

// notifyScreenRecordingMissing nudges the user once per agent process to
// approve Screen Recording. The capturer init retries on backoff when the
// grant is missing; without the sync.Once we would reopen System Settings
// every tick and flood the daemon log with the same warning.
var screenRecordingNotifyOnce sync.Once
func notifyScreenRecordingMissing() {
screenRecordingNotifyOnce.Do(func() {
if cgRequestScreenCaptureAccess != nil {
cgRequestScreenCaptureAccess()
}
openPrivacyPane("Privacy_ScreenCapture")
log.Warn("Screen Recording permission not granted. " +
"Opened System Settings > Privacy & Security > Screen Recording; enable netbird and restart.")
})
}

displayID := cgMainDisplayID()
c := &CGCapturer{displayID: displayID, downscale: 1, hashSeed: maphash.MakeSeed()}
// Probe actual pixel dimensions via a test capture. CGDisplayPixelsWide/High
// returns logical points on Retina, but CGDisplayCreateImage produces native
// pixels (often 2x), so probing the image is the only reliable source.
img, err := c.Capture()
if err != nil {
notifyScreenRecordingMissing()
return nil, fmt.Errorf("probe capture: %w", err)
}
